Have you checked the DECmcc SRM? In chapter 10, Introductiuon to MCC Routines, section 14, Management Information Routines, is a detailed description of the MIR along with a coding example. Also, the mcc_mir_* routines are documented in chapter 11, MCC System Routine Descriptions. This will answer the "how does one create one, etc" type of question. In terms of what is the "database system", the MIR is an API and the details of the implementation (ISAM file, flat file, SQL, ...) will vary from platform to platform. The SRM is platform independent and does not give details beyond the API. Come back with questions if you don't find the answers. - Dave | |||||
